Sonora Grill was such a lovely restaurant. Did not expect a fancy seafood place inside of a latin market! What a fun find! Food was amazing. Pictures is the burrito Guanajuato and the Arroz con Camarones. The burrito should have had chicharrón but because I don't eat pork, they allowed me to switch it with extra shrimp! Most places never offer more of something else, they usually just don't add whatever you want to remove. Our plates had filled us up so much that we were only able to eat 1/3 before having to take a to-go box with us. My burrito was very well made. There was a lot of protein and beans inside of the burrito and the cheese and shrimp on the outside was such a nice touch. My friend said her arroz con camarones was absolutely delicious. I love the whole sea theme along with the nice seatings. Our server was very nice and she was very accommodating to us switching the protein and ordering a to-go order before we leave. The chips and salsa were maybe the best nibbling snack a restaurant has ever given to me! I would love to go back!

The restaurant is attached to a Mexican grocery but mostly separated with good amount of tables and booths. It's not fancy but you're not eating in a food court either. I was there on a Tuesday night and there were probably another 6 dinner groups with both native Spanish and English speakers. Service was efficient and friendly. My Paloma took a bit longer than expected but rim was nicely salted and garnished well with fresh fruit. The food is amazing. I like that there's classic Tex Mex options but the Mexican seafood options really shine. I started with a tostada with Tuna marinated in lime and mayo. Fish was fresh and the lime strong. My main was the Mocajete Norteno. It's a surf and turf kitchen sink with grilled beef, chicken, chorizo, prawns, queso fresco, pinto beans, cactus, onions, radish and jalapeno served in a mortar the size of your head. Portions are huge including drinks. Great value and will please both adventurous eaters and those looking for familiar favorites.

Jollity is a very aptly named, up-beat restaurant with small menu, craft entrees and good vibes all…read morearound. The inside is a bit small but cozy with the kitchen in broad view. The menu rotates roughly every quarter, and given the use of fresh, locally sourced ingredients, the selection is a bit limited -- handful of vegetarian small plates, a few meat and a few seafood options. For the non-drinkers, they had two non-alcoholic cocktails available, but no NA beer. Beware though, as the NA cocktails were still around $11, which I always find frustrating as they are basically flavored sugar water. We tried the blackhawk beef burger and koji-aged ribeye. The blackhawk burger was a smash burger (thin patties, melted cheese), that tasted delicious. The ribeye was just as expected and cooked as ordered. The star of each of the entrees, however, was the thin cut, crispy fries. Good thing the fries were delicious because the sauces that came with it were quite bland -- would've preferred ketchup. For dessert we tried the bay leaf cheesecake. It was alright, had a subtle smokey flavor that I think threw us off a bit (although that was obviously the point given the bay leaf). Our server Renee was friendly and everything was prompt. Overall, we enjoyed our experience and the food was pretty good. Although, given the limited number of options on the menu, you'll definitely want to look at it ahead of time to make sure there is something that suits your palate.
